Żarnowiec Nuclear Power Plant
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 2.5.
The Żarnowiec Nuclear Power Plant was to be the first nuclear power plant in Poland. The construction was cancelled due to changes in the economic and political situation in Poland, in the Soviet Union and in the Eastern Bloc and due to the Chernobyl disaster in 1986 and the following years. Żarnowiec Nuclear Power Plant is situated 4 km northwest of Lubocino.
Żarnowiec Pumped Storage Power Station
Industrial building
Photo: Pbm,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Żarnowiec Pumped Storage Power Station is a pumped-storage power station located about 7 km south of Żarnowiec, in Puck County, northern Poland. It was constructed between 1973 and 1983 and underwent a modernisation between 2007 and 2011, with the upper reservoir reconstructed in 2006. Żarnowiec Pumped Storage Power Station is situated 4 km west of Lubocino.
